Transaction 21fc89e9511d7f7313bd17221a23417faae9223f1907593593f6376d859676ee

1 Input
2 Outputs
  • 21fc89e9511d7f7313bd17221a23417faae9223f1907593593f6376d859676ee:0
  • value  1530044
    address  1CNX8PnuSXzd8UFr8Q18jHpgyXwCnYC7s1
  • 21fc89e9511d7f7313bd17221a23417faae9223f1907593593f6376d859676ee:1
  • value  4055
    address  bc1ql9ml2kw3rl68cuudtt0g0pvrtr3nzue29yar5r